            In all honesty that song isn’t that great…at least in my opinion. I just can’t dig Artie Sinatra’s voice. But if you’re a hardcore DinoJr fan, like me, you’ll purchase it anyway. That disc has been out of print for some time and that is probably why it is at $33.00.

            All the info I have found says the disc came out in 1989, not 1990 like the person selling the disc on ebay says. My disc does not have a date anywhere on it. Not even in the liner notes or the back cover. So if anyone has any info as to a different date please let me know.
